- Abstract: Aims: To explore epidemiological trends in type 2 diabetes mellitus (T2D) in the US between 2007 and 2012 using a large US claims database, with a particular focus on demographics, prevalence, newly-diagnosed cases, and comorbidities. Methods: Truven Health MarketScan® Databases were used to identify patients with claims evidence of T2D in the years 2007 and 2012. Newly-diagnosed T2D was characterized by an absence of any T2D claims or related drug claims for 6 months preceding the index claim. Demographic and comorbidity characteristics of the prevalent and new-onset T2D groups were compared and analyzed descriptively for trends over time. Results: The overall prevalence of T2D remained stable from 2007 (1.24 million cases/15.07 million enrolled; 8.2%) to 2012 (2.04 million cases/24.52 million enrolled; 8.3%), while the percentage of newly-diagnosed cases fell dramatically from 2007 (152, 252 cases; 1.1%) to 2012 (147, 011 cases; 0.65%). The mean age of patients with prevalent T2D was similar in 2007 (60.6 y) and 2012 (60.0 y), while the mean age of newly-diagnosed T2D patients decreased by 3 years from 2007 (57.7 y) to 2012 (54.8 y). Hypertension and hyperlipidemia were the most common comorbidities, evident in 50–75% of T2D patients, and increased markedly from 2007 to 2012 in both prevalent and new-onset T2D populations. Cardiovascular disease decreased slightly in prevalent (−0.9%) and new-onset (−2.8%) cases.
